Kirklees College is at the heart of its community providing inspirational teaching and ensuring the curriculum is developed with employers, enabling all students to progress. We are situated in the heart of West Yorkshire and boast seven bespoke centres across the Kirklees region, from two main centres based in Huddersfield and Dewsbury to specific learning centres in Animal Care, Construction, Engineering, Process Manufacturing, as well as the Pioneer Higher Skills Centre which is dedicated to higher education and higher skills. Kirklees College is uniquely vocational and offers a wide range of 16-18, higher education, adult courses and apprenticeships taught by industry-experienced tutors to provide learners with hands-on experience in their chosen career path. The college is a highly successful education and skills provider, embedded as an impactful anchor institution in the local area.
